2024年4月27日发(作者:)
台达plc反函数指令
台达PLC(Programmable Logic Controller)的反函数指令通常用于将输入信
号的逻辑状态进行反转,即如果输入信号为ON,则输出信号为OFF,反之亦然。
下面介绍几种常见的反函数指令及其使用例子:
1. 反转指令(NOT):
该指令将输入信号的状态反转,如果输入信号为ON,则输出信号为OFF;如果
输入信号为OFF,则输出信号为ON。
例子:假设有一个输入信号IN,要求将其反转后输出到OUT端子。可以使用以
下指令实现:
'''
NOT IN, OUT
'''
2. 取反指令(XOR):
该指令将两个输入信号进行异或运算,如果两个输入信号的状态相同,则输出信
号为OFF;如果两个输入信号的状态不同,则输出信号为ON。
例子:假设有两个输入信号IN1和IN2,要求将它们进行异或运算后输出到OUT
端子。可以使用以下指令实现:
'''
XOR IN1, IN2, OUT
'''
3. 反向输出指令(INV):
该指令将输出信号的状态反转,如果输出信号为ON,则反转后为OFF;如果输
出信号为OFF,则反转后为ON。需要注意的是,该指令的用法与一般的反函数
指令略有不同,它直接对输出信号进行操作。
例子:假设有一个输出信号OUT,要求将其反转后输出到另一个端子OUT_INV。
可以使用以下指令实现:
'''
INV OUT, OUT_INV
'''
以上是几种常见的反函数指令及其使用例子。在实际应用中,根据具体的需求选
择合适的反函数指令,可以实现各种逻辑控制和信号处理功能。
发布者:admin,转转请注明出处:http://www.yc00.com/web/1714183510a2397747.html
评论列表(0条)